Warm-Up Improves Balance Control Differently in the Dominant and Non-Dominant Leg in Young Sportsmen According to Their Experience in Asymmetric or Symmetric Sports.

Abstract

The aim of this study was to investigate the acute effects of a warm-up on balance control and inter-limb balance asymmetries by analyzing the influence of the nature of the sport practiced by participants. Twelve sportspeople were recruited. They had to stand on a force plate for 30 s in a one-leg stance on their dominant (used to perform skilled movements) and non-dominant leg (used to support the body) before and 2, 5, 10, 15 and 20 min after a 10 min warm-up exercise performed at moderate intensity on a cycle ergometer. The center of foot pressure displacements was recorded. Statistical analysis was performed by considering one group of all participants and with two subgroups according to the symmetrical or asymmetrical nature of the sport they practiced. The warm-up exercise improved acute balance control only on the dominant leg after a 20 min rest without significantly reducing inter-limb balance asymmetries. This effect was more characteristic of participants with experience in asymmetric sports. These results confirm previous findings of the greater sensitivity of the dominant leg to the physiological state and reveal that between-leg differences in balance control appear mainly in subjects with experience in asymmetric sports in a specific physiological condition (post-warm-up state).

摘要

本研究旨在通过分析参与者所从事运动的性质,探讨热身对平衡控制和肢体间平衡不对称性的急性影响。研究招募了 12 名运动员。他们必须在测力板上用惯用腿(用于完成熟练动作)和非惯用腿(用于支撑身体)单腿站立 30 秒,然后在进行 10 分钟中等强度的自行车测力计热身运动后,分别在 2、5、10、15 和 20 分钟时再次进行单腿站立。记录足底压力位移的中心。通过考虑所有参与者的一组和根据他们所从事运动的对称或不对称性质的两个亚组进行统计分析。热身运动仅在 20 分钟休息后改善了主导腿的急性平衡控制,而没有显著降低肢体间平衡不对称性。这种影响在具有不对称运动经验的参与者中更为明显。这些结果证实了先前关于主导腿对生理状态更敏感的发现,并揭示了平衡控制的腿间差异主要出现在具有不对称运动经验的受试者中,处于特定的生理状态(热身运动后状态)。
